Analysis of Epidemiological Changes and Prevention Effects for Malaria in Weifang, Shandong Province, China from 1957 to 2017

Pages

  1857-1867

Abstract

 Background: We aimed to conduct a retrospective analysis of the epidemiological changes and prevention effects for Malaria in Weifang, Shandong Peninsula, China from 1957 to 2017. Methods: The Malaria data from a web-based reporting system were analyzed to explore Malaria epidemiolog-ical characteristics and prevention effects in Weifang. Results: Overall, 1, 704, 890 Malaria cases were reported in Weifang from 1957 to 2017, of which two major Malaria epidemics occurred in 1961 (827. 28/10, 000) and 1971 (366. 14/10, 000). Prior to 1997, all Malaria pa-tients (1, 704, 829) were infected with Plasmodium vivax (P. vivax). After 2007, the cases of Plasmodium falciparum (P. falciparum) showed an upward trend (76. 8%). The reported cases after the 21st century were mainly import-ed cases, and the last indigenous case was a patient that infected with P. vivax in 2006. Overall, 36 imported cases were reported from 2010 to 2017, of which 88. 9% were acquired in Africa. Except for one 32-year-old woman, the rest were male (97. 2%), in which laborers and farmers represented the vast majority (66. 6%). From 1987 to 2017, there were 1, 224, 474 cases of fever with blood tests, and the average blood test rate was 4. 9%. From 1957 to 2017, a total of 1, 704, 890 Malaria patients were treated, 96 cases were treated during resting phase from 1987 to 2017. Conclusion: Weifang should continue to strengthen the management of the migrant population, making blood tests for fever patients and patient treatment as important means of Malaria control and monitoring.
